﻿body { font-family: Arial, Sans-Serif; background-image: url(../Content/Images/Home_Improvement/bgbar.gif); background-position: left; background-repeat: repeat-y; font-size: 12pt; }
a { color: #333333; }
a.Header { color: #FFFFFF; text-decoration: none; font-size: 8pt; }
.Header1 { background-color: #333333; color: #FFFFFF; font-size: 8pt; }
.Header2 { background-color: #666666; }
.Header3 { background-color: #FFFFFF; }
.heading1 { font-family: Geneva, Arial, Helvetica, sans-serif; font-size: 13pt; color: Navy; text-decoration: none; line-height: 16px ; font-weight: bold}
.heading2 { font-family: Geneva, Arial, Helvetica, sans-serif; font-size: 12pt; color: #333333; text-decoration: none; line-height: 16px ; font-weight: bold; }
.border1 {  border-width: 2px; border-color: Navy; border-style: solid; }

/* Following are class settings for use on the Store Locator web control. */
.StoreLocatorText1 { color: Navy; font-size: 10pt; text-align: left }
.StoreLocatorText2 { color: #666666; font-size: 10pt; }
.StoreLocatorDisclaimer { font-size: 7pt; }
.StoreLocatorDisclaimer2 { font-size: 8pt; }
.StoreLocatorResultsHeader { font-weight: bold; color: White; background-color: #333333; text-align: left; }
.StoreName { font-weight: bold; }
.StoreListText { color: #333333; }

/*Used for the main menu*/
.submenu { background: White; color: Black; border:1px solid Black; font-size:10px; display:block; }
.submenu a, .submenu a:visited { text-decoration:none; padding:2px 5px 2px 5px; margin:0px; width:100%; vertical-align:middle; color:Black; }

.submenu ul:hover, .submenu a:hover, .submenu a:focus { background-color:Black; color: White; text-decoration:none; }

/* Following are class settings for sections of content that should show up on one site, but not on the other. */
.HiddenOnContractors { }
.HiddenOnHI { display: none; }

.TopicHeading { font-size: 14pt; color: Navy; }
.TopicSubHeading { font-size: 13pt; color: Navy }

/* Following are the class settings used for the contact forms. */
.ContactFormTable { background-color: #666666; }
.ContactFormTitle { text-align: center; font-size: 14pt; color: White; }
.ContactFormDescription { color: White; }
.ContactFormContent { background-color: White; border-color: Navy; border-width: 1px; border-style: solid; }
.ContactFormHeader { font-size: 13pt; color: White; }